Handover — Top Floor Quiet Room

Priya, the quiet room on level 9 at Calder House is now bookable again after the ventilation fix. Please keep the blinds down until the glare film arrives, and log any booking clashes with facilities. The door lock was rekeyed on Tuesday, so use the new code below.

badge for fajog-fahap: bdg-G-50

Hi Moritz,

Handing over the Glacierbay cold-storage archival job mid-run. Buckets tagged `archive-q3` are about 60% migrated; the remaining batch is paused pending capacity approval from the release manager. Do not resume before the Tarnfeld replication lag drops below five minutes — last time we resumed early, checksum verification fell behind and we had to re-scan two buckets. All verification logs are in the usual runbook folder. If anything looks off with the manifest counts, contact the storage platform lead before proceeding.

alerts address for fahip-hawif: gorius@zarqelworks.test

Subject: Expansion into the Velmarra Coast region

Team,

Following the Q3 review, Brandell Foods will open sales operations in the Velmarra Coast region starting next quarter. Initial coverage will be split between the Northway and Harrick districts, with Priya Oldenfield coordinating territory assignments. Expect updated quota sheets by month end. Travel approvals will route through the regional desk until the local office is staffed. Specifics on the rollout are summarised below.

board note of yaduf-bagag: Wenwynox Holdings plans to lower the Oliys list price by 26 percent in September.